Air Canada (TSX:AC) represents the air transportation segment within Canada’s broader industrial framework. As a major scheduled passenger service provider, the company operates in the domestic market and across U.S. transborder and international routes. The aviation sector, while distinct in its service-based model, contributes to the broader S&P/TSX Composite Index through its logistics and connectivity influence. The inclusion of Air Canada in the index highlights its role in facilitating travel corridors and market connectivity.

Air Transportation in the Broader Market Landscape

The company’s operations are divided under multiple brand names, including Air Canada Vacations and Air Canada Rouge. These brands target varying segments of passenger travel, offering services aligned with leisure travel, scheduled flights, and value-oriented travel experiences. Through these differentiated brands, Air Canada is positioned to address varying passenger requirements while maintaining a consistent presence in both short-haul and long-haul segments.
